Using Tape Labels Tape Cut Modes When you are printing a series of tape labels, the tape cut mode controls whether or not a cut operation is performed for each label.You can also specify the type of cut operation that should be performed. Note that cutting certain types of tape can damage the cutter blade. Be sure to use the correct tape cut mode settings whenever printing on the type of tapes listed below. When printing on this type of tape: Always use this tape cut mode setting: • Iron transfer tape • Magnetic tape • Reflective tape FULL CUT UNCUT Types of Tape Cuts There are two types of tape cuts, half cut and full cut. ■ Half cut With half cut, only the label part is cut, without cutting the paper backing. • Half cut is may not be possible with 6mm wide tape ■ Full cut Full cut cuts both the tape and its backing. See "Cut Modes and Margins" on page 40 for more information. • No cutting (neither full nor half) is performed when NONE is selected for the MARGINS setting. • Half cutting and full cutting may not be performed when label tapes are the following lengths: less than about 31mm (1 1/4") when using the NARROW margin setting, less than about 38mm (1 1/2") when using the MEDIUM margin setting, or less than about 50mm (1 15/16") when using the WIDE margin setting. In this case, use scissors to cut the labels after printing is complete. ■ CONT HALF CUT • CONT HALF CUT performs a half cut between labels, and a full cut when the end of the printing is reached.
